Exports by Country
Singapore (X units) and Malaysia (X units) dominates exports structure, together constituting X% of total exports. It was distantly followed by the Philippines (X units), making up a X% share of total exports. The following exporters - Thailand (X units), Vietnam (X units) and Indonesia (X units) - together made up X% of total exports.
From 2012 to 2022, the biggest increases were recorded for the Philippines (with a CAGR of X%), while shipments for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
In value terms, Singapore ($X) remains the largest breathing appliances supplier in South-Eastern Asia, comprising X%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was held by Malaysia ($X), with a X% share of total exports. It was followed by the Philippines, with a X% share.
From 2012 to 2022, the average annual growth rate of value in Singapore stood at X%. In the other countries, the average annual rates were as follows: Malaysia (X% per year) and the Philippines (X% per year).

Imports by Country
In 2022, Indonesia (X units) was the major importer of breathing appliances and gas masks, mixing up X% of total imports. Singapore (X units) ranks second in terms of the total imports with an X% share, followed by Thailand (X%) and Malaysia (X%). The Philippines (X units), Vietnam (X units) and Brunei Darussalam (X units) followed a long way behind the leaders.
From 2012 to 2022, average annual rates of growth with regard to breathing appliances imports into Indonesia stood at X%. At the same time, Thailand (X%), Malaysia (X%) and Brunei Darussalam (X%) displayed positive paces of growth. Moreover, Thailand emerged as the fastest-growing importer imported in South-Eastern Asia, with a CAGR of X% from 2012-2022. The Philippines experienced a relatively flat trend pattern. By contrast, Vietnam (X%) and Singapore (X%) illustrated a downward trend over the same period. While the share of Indonesia (X p.p.) and Thailand (X p.p.) increased significantly in terms of the total imports from 2012-2022, the share of Malaysia (X p.p.), the Philippines (X p.p.), Vietnam (X p.p.) and Singapore (X p.p.) displayed negative dynamics. The shares of the other countries remained relatively stable throughout the analyzed period.
In value terms, Singapore ($X) constitutes the largest market for imported breathing appliances and gas masks in South-Eastern Asia, comprising X%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was held by Indonesia ($X), with a X% share of total imports. It was followed by Thailand, with a X% share.
From 2012 to 2022,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value in Singapore stood at X%. In the other countries, the average annual rates were as follows: Indonesia (X% per year) and Thailand (X% per year).
